Flashing Carrier configuration and updated firmware to a Sierra MC7355

Overview

The Sierra MC7355 can run configurations for several North American carriers. These cards are easy to find on eBay and notable for their support for the Sprint LTE network. Unless you're luck out, you may find you need to flash a new carrier configuration onto the card you purchased before using it.

Getting Started with Sourdough

A Recipe Introduction to Sourdough Bread

This is a recipe for a relatively simple sourdough sandwich bread. My motivation is to provide a recipe that reduces as much as possible the number of tricky techniques. For this reason, we'll use a recipe that bakes in a standard 4x8" bread tin (to mitigate any mistakes in shaping) and we'll do a traditional knead of the dough with a stand mixer rather than a hand knead or any alternate gluten development strategies. Still, there are plenty of steps that require a judgement call. Be patient (good bread takes time) and don't stress too much. Pay close attention to what the dough looks and feels like at each step each time you bake. As you bake more bread, you'll begin to notice those subtle, hard-to-describe cues that tell you when youre ready for the next step.

Patch to GobiNet driver to support linux kernel >= 3.19
This is a patch to the GobiNet driver provided by Netgear
(http://www.downloads.netgear.com/files/aircard/Linux-Support-S2.13N2.25.zip) to support Kernel versions 3.19 and up
which deprecated the struct file->f_dentry api (https://lwn.net/Articles/206758/) as well as to support kernel versions 4.7
and above which removed struct net_device->trans_start
You need this patch if you see either of these errors while compiling:

Fixes to Sierra Wireless QMI drivers to allow compiles on new versions of Linux
This is a patch to the Linux QMI drivers provided by Sierra Wireless
(http://source.sierrawireless.com/resources/airprime/software/usb-drivers-linux-qmi-software-s2,-d-,25n2,-d-,38/).
These drivers incorrectly assign `usb_serial_generic_resume` to a `struct usb_driver.resume` when it can only be assigned
to a `struct usb_serial_driver` (and the driver already provides one). Instead, the `struct usb_driver.resume` should get
`usb_serial_resume` from the generic usb-serial driver which does the delegation to the function passed into the
`struct usb_serial_driver.resume`. The `struct usb_driver.reset_resume` is removed as that's added automatically by the
kernel's USB init code.
